In the year 338 BC on the plain of Chaeronea, a war was fought between the allied armies of Thebes and Athens, against the might of Macedon ruled by King Philip and his son Alexander the Great. In that bloody battle Thebes was defeated and lost almost every man of its exclusive fighting force called the Sacred Band. This is not really an historical novel, but simply a romance set in the time of ancient Greece at the fall of Thebes to the Macedonians and Phillip, Alexander's father. As one reviewer wrote, it is gay porn meets historical novel; heavy on the first, very light on the second.
